I currently live at 4300ft and ride in the mountains which are at a minimum as high or higher. I have a 2012 klx250s with a fmf Q4 and the top cut out of the airbox. This was previous owner I haven't done anything to it. It needs to be jetted that's one thing he didn't do.
what size needle, jet and washer would you recommend for my set up? With my KLR I bought one of Eagle Mikes jet kits.

I'm a little lower than you but regularly ride up to 8,000+ feet. I picked up a dynojet kit, kept the stock pilot, and did something like a DJ 125 or 128 main before going to a pumper carb. Other's went all Kawasaki using a KLX300 N1TC needle.
